Xerula megalospora

Xerula megalospora: “

Jape1990: /* Notes */


Xerula megalospora grow on the grass near wood stumps. They can grow up to 6 cm high and there caps can grow 2-10 cm across. The caps can be a convex or umbonate shape eventually becoming flat and centrally depressed, the cap is also sticky to touch. It is colored smokey white to a pale buff. Gills are attached white, smooth, and silky to fine straite, with root-like extentions up to 8 cm long. The spore print is white. It is widespread and fairly common in urban areas.

”’Svenska Fotbollpokalen 1903 I”’, part of the [[1903 in Swedish football|1903 Swedish football season]], was the fifth [[Svenska Fotbollpokalen]] tournament played, but the tournament for 1903 was replayed later in the year as [[Svenska Fotbollpokalen 1903 II]]. Seven teams participated and six matches were played, the first [[28 May]] [[1903]] and the last [[6 June]] [[1903]]. [[Örgryte IS]] won the tournament, even though losing the final against [[Boldklubben af 1893]] from [[Denmark]] that only participated as a demonstration team, and no runners-up were declared.

Background

Migration of subsurface vapours into buildings and other occupied structures has become an environmental exposure risk that has only recently been fully accounted for in environmental regulations in both the USA and Canada at the [[state]] and [[province]] levels.

Current BC [[Ministry of Environment]] (MOE) regulations state that the soil vapour pathway for volatile and semi-volatile substances has not been fully addressed through the current Schedule 4 (numerical) and Schedule 5 (matrix) soil and groundwater standards in the BC [[Contaminated Sites Regulation]] (CSR). This means that even if contaminants of concern meet applicable soil and groundwater standards, they may not be protective of human health through the vapour intrusion pathway. To address this regulation gap, the BC MOE has since established an interim Soil Vapour Assessment guidance effective February 1, 2008. The guidance states that all sites listing volatile or semi-volatile substances (as listed in the Draft Air Concentration Criteria (ACC)) as contaminants of potential concern require evaluation of the soil vapour pathway prior toissuance of an Approval in Principle or Certificate of Compliance. Soil vapour investigations are now required as part of all Detailed SiteInvestigations (DSIs), requiring vertical and horizontal delineation to evaluate potential risks to human health though exposure to soil vapours.
